What is innovation?
Fundamental Elements
- A technology (either a new technology/process or a known one that can be implemented in a new way).
- A fundamental idea that can be translated into action, providing added value to the organization.
- An experimental approach to solving a task.
- The outcome/solution is not known in advance.
Radical and Incremental Innovation
Innovations vary in size and impact. They can be radical, constituting entirely new initiatives on a national or sector-specific level. Conversely, they can be small, delimited innovations implemented locally. Others are incremental, developing step by step over an extended period. But they all represent innovations.
Drivers of Innovation
- User-driven innovation – propelled by users’ knowledge of the given product or service.
- Employee-driven innovation - fueled by employees’ ideas and competencies to translate those ideas into action.
- Research-driven innovation – propelled by new research results.
